1. Explore Crathes, Castle Fraser & Drum Castle – Triple the History, Triple the Fun

Aberdeenshire is often called “Scotland’s Castle Country”, and it’s packed with historic gems that are perfect for a family adventure:

  • Crathes Castle (Banchory): Towering turrets, magical gardens, woodland trails, and one of the region’s best adventure playgrounds.

  • Castle Fraser (Inverurie): A baronial-style castle with walking paths, picnic areas, and beautiful views.

  • Drum Castle (Drumoak): One of Scotland’s oldest tower houses, surrounded by peaceful woods and rose gardens.

Each offers a great mix of history, nature, and outdoor fun – ideal for keeping the kids engaged and active.


2. Climb Bennachie for Incredible Views

This iconic Aberdeenshire hill is a brilliant mini-adventure for families. There are several trails of varying difficulty, and the Bennachie Visitor Centre makes a great starting point with its child-friendly displays and nature info.


3. Explore Duthie Park & Winter Gardens, Aberdeen

With duck ponds, play areas, and open space to run wild, Duthie Park is a go-to for Aberdeen families. Step inside the Winter Gardens to explore exotic plants, cacti, and talking parrots – perfect for curious young explorers.


4. Seaside Fun in Stonehaven

Enjoy a day at the beach, grab fish and chips by the harbour, then walk along the coast to the dramatic ruins of Dunnottar Castle. It’s an ideal mix of sea air, adventure, and classic Scottish scenery.


5. Take a Day Trip to St Andrews

It’s a little further afield, but well worth the journey. St Andrews is full of family-friendly spots, including beaches, medieval ruins, and some of the best ice cream in Scotland at Jannetta’s Gelateria. Don’t miss a classic fish supper from Tailend!


6. Have an Adventure at Codona’s Amusement Park

Right on the Aberdeen seafront, Codona’s is packed with fun – from fairground rides and mini golf to bowling, soft play, and arcade games. Great for a high-energy day out, rain or shine.


7. Get Outside at Hazlehead Park

This massive green space is a go-to for families in Aberdeen. It’s home to one of the biggest playparks in the city, with equipment for toddlers to older kids, and plenty of space to run and climb. Don’t miss Pets’ Corner, a friendly little petting zoo where the kids can meet goats, pigs, rabbits, and more. A great low-cost day out that never gets old!


8. Discover Balmoral Castle & Royal Deeside

Take in the royal vibes with a visit to Balmoral Castle, open to the public during the summer months. The surrounding area of Royal Deeside offers amazing scenery, walking trails, and picnic spots – a peaceful, scenic family escape.


9. Enjoy a Family Walk in Banchory

The riverside town of Banchory is perfect for a relaxed day out. Enjoy a scenic walk along the River Dee, grab a treat in one of the local cafés, or visit the playpark and paddling area. A gentle, local option that’s easy and rewarding.


10. Try Something New with Adventure Aberdeen

For outdoorsy families, Adventure Aberdeen is a brilliant way to experience kayaking, paddleboarding, or climbing in a safe, fun environment. It’s an exciting way to bond while being active and adventurous.
